Muscle ups felt really easy, all sets of 3. I am trying a new thing where I sort of let go and re-grip quickly at the top of each muscle up, I realized it helps me pull my elbows back and get into the dip position easier. Deadlifts were in sets of 6, didn't want to push anything too hard but they didn't feel that heavy. I was having a slight discomfort in my SI joint during the deadlifts but nothing serious. I think Jeff and I will do very well on this event.

I'm pleased with the row/snatch workout. I kept the row between 2:00-2:03 pace the entire time, confident I will be able to do this Saturday. The hardest part was actually the double unders, my shoulders were smoked. Not sure if it's from doing muscle ups before this but they were way harder than last week. I hit 60 in a row, then they were smaller sets after that. Snatches were all singles but no rest between reps. I wish I would have used the competition plates, my bar was bouncing all over the place and I probably could have shaved a few seconds off if I would have used the other plates. Oh well. Happy with this and I think Jeff and I should be fine on this event as well!

Airdyne was good, although I think I should have recovered a bit more from the snatch workout before I did this. My legs were still really tired and my breathing was pretty heavy the whole time.

Snatching was better than it has been in weeks. Last week I worked up to 105 for a double, this week I was able to hit 120 for a triple. I was trying not to over-think everything so much and focused on getting tight before my pull. I actually think I could have hit 125, the weight never felt heavy, I stopped because it was getting tiring returning it to the hang every time. I think if I would have started heavier I would have been able to get 125. I'll remember that for next time. Really happy with this. 

Bench press was good, I hit 140 for a double which is 5 pounds below my max. The second rep was a bit of a struggle but not too bad, I think I could definitely get 145 for a single and hopefully 150 soon. 

I think I was a little too enthusiastic on the farmers walk this week. Last week I did 130#/side and it really wasn't that bad so I jumped to 140#/side. Errrrr, it was pretty tough. Carrying it isn't the hard part, it's picking it up off the ground. I did 140 for the first set but as I was setting down the things (I still don't know what they are called) I felt something tweak in the right side of my neck. It wasn't anything major and it went away after a few minutes but it was enough to make me take some weight off. I went down to 125. Definitely not going to mess with anything right before a competition.
